Dear friends and colleagues,

We would like to invite you to the 24. Ernst Klenk Symposium in Molecular Medicine on "Protein Aggregation and Brain Disease" which will be held from 14. - 16.  September 2008 at the Main Lecture Hall of the Medical Faculty of the University of Cologne.
Please find the program and the poster of the Klenk Symposium 2008 enclosed and visit also following webpage: http://www.zmmk.uni-koeln.de/content/seminare/symposium/klenk/klenk_2008/program/index_ger.html

We are very pleased to announce that Prof. Adriano Aguzzi (Institute of Neuropathology, University Hospital of Zürich, Switzerland) was substantially involved in the scientific coordination of the program. Prof. Aguzzi will also present the Ernst Klenk Lecture entitled "Biology of Prion Diseases" on Monday, 15. Sept. at 6 p.m.

The 24. Ernst Klenk Symposium will be devoted to reviewing advances in the field of pathogenic protein aggregation. We recognize that the complexity of the field mandates multidisciplinary approaches. Therefore individual sessions will be devoted to
(i) the biophysics of misfolding and aggregation, including computer modeling and aspects of material science,
(ii) the cell biology of protein aggregates,
(iii) the study of animal models for aggregation proteinopathies, and
(iv) the clinical consequences of aggregation, including progress in early diagnosis and therapy.

The invited speakers represent the world's foremost experts in their respective field of expertise, which ranges from structural biology and nanotechnology to mouse transgenetics and the clinical management of patients suffering from these conditions (see attached program and poster).

The Klenk Symposium - organized by the Zentrum für Molekulare Medizin der Universität zu Köln (ZMMK) and the Ernst Klenk Foundation (Marburg) - is intended to provide a forum for discussion of state-of-the-art research in these fields for interested scientists and students from academia and industry.
